What is the solution of the equation? 4.7x 3.8 = 13.2

a. 3.7
b. 3
c. 2
d. 3.6?

Assuming that the equation is 4.7x+3.8=13.2:
4.7x=9.4 - isolate x on one side
x=2 - divide 9.4/4.7 to solve for x
The answer is C.
